Transaction fafadfadec803124321c490f1a79e7beea1d2bd5a7ae0e839f70b27121a23c7f

1 Input
2 Outputs
  • fafadfadec803124321c490f1a79e7beea1d2bd5a7ae0e839f70b27121a23c7f:0
  • value  72099
    address  1Fty5LUxnzfnf2D2vVMv96jodMeHk9ogEq
  • fafadfadec803124321c490f1a79e7beea1d2bd5a7ae0e839f70b27121a23c7f:1
  • value  5112869
    address  16YjtwPkW2H4JznMSMwdczMabAhMza3uKv